- Thomas B. ★★★★☆
Gambi’s Restaurant has a really cool interior with a strong Pirates of the Caribbean style theme. The atmosphere alone makes it a fun and unique place to dine, especially for families or groups looking for something different. The food overall was good, but my family and I felt that several dishes were served warm rather than hot. We also had an issue with wine being served unfiltered, with cork pieces in the glass. Once we mentioned it, the staff addressed the issue right away, which we appreciated. We were seated at a large booth table, which was great for our group, and the seating was very comfortable. One thing to note is that the wine selection seemed somewhat limited, and the soda machine was not working during our visit, so soda wasn’t available. There’s definitely some room for improvement, but the unique atmosphere, comfortable seating, and responsive staff make it a place I’d be willing to try again.

- Misty Beck ★★★★★
We’re new to the area and have been exploring all the fun restaurant options this city has to offer. Gambi’s had amazing reviews and absolutely did not disappoint. We were a little hesitant when we first pulled up because of it’s location in an industrial area off the freeway that looks like it might be part of the Best Western, but once we walked inside, we were so pleasantly surprised. The ambiance was warm, inviting, and perfect for a relaxed date night. It felt upscale without being stuffy, and we were comfortable from the moment we walked in. We started with the calamari and Cadillac margaritas. The calamari was seasoned perfectly, and the homemade marinara had just the right amount of spice. The margaritas were strong but still smooth and tasty. For our main course, my husband ordered the ribeye and I ordered the cioppino. We cleared our plates which is rare for me — everything was that good. What really made the difference, though, was the service. Our wait staff gave us great recommendations, kept great conversation, and made sure our drinks were always full. We truly felt well taken care of. The chef even came out to speak with us, which made us feel especially welcomed and appreciated. We can’t wait to come back!
